IMPORTANT DRUG INTERACTIONS
Potentially hazardous interactions with other drugs
Anaesthetics: enhanced hypotensive effect
Analgesics: antagonism of hypotensive effect and increased risk of renal impairment with NSAIDs; hyperkalaemia with ketorolac and other NSAIDs
Ciclosporin: increased risk of hyperkalaemia and nephrotoxicity
Diuretics: enhanced hypotensive effect; hyperkalaemia with potassium-sparing diuretics
Epoetin: increased risk of hyperkalaemia; antagonism of hypotensive effect
Lithium: reduced excretion, possibility of enhanced lithium toxicity
Potassium salts: increased risk of hyperkalaemia
Tacrolimus: increased risk of hyperkalaemia and nephrotoxicity

OTHER INFORMATION
Imidapril is a prodrug, rapidly converted to the active imidaprilatHyperkalaemia and other side effects are more common in patients with impaired renal functionClose monitoring of renal function during therapy is necessary in those with renal insufficiencyRenal failure has been reported in association with ACE inhibitors with renal artery stenosis, post renal transplant or congestive heat failureHigh incidence of anaphylactoid reactions have been reported in patients dialysed with high-flux polyacrylonitrile membranes and treated concomitantly with an ACE inhibitor – combination should therefore be avoided
